Palmetto State Park
Palmetto State Park is a 270.3 acres state park located in Gonzales County, Texas, United States northwest of Gonzales and southeast of Luling. The park opened in 1936 and is managed by the Texas Parks and Wildlife Department.Places of Interest

Ottine
Hamlet
Ottine is an unincorporated community in Gonzales County, Texas, United States. According to the Handbook of Texas, the community had an estimated population of 90 in 2000.
